Labo Fu that, today, many businesses, organizations reason for inefficiency, lethargy, in the final analysis because their staff appraisal system, reward and punishment system had a problem. "Today, the organization of the body, its greatest barrier to success is that we want to reward the behavior and the behaviors we are a far cry."
Labo Fu said that he worked so hard to come by this that the world's greatest management principle is: "People will be rewarded to do something."

Labo Fu said he found that there are two management practices:
1, the more you reward the behavior, the more you get. You will not get what you want, ask for or desire to cry, you get what you reward. In any case, you can judge people and animals will do for him (it) to do their best.
2, in trying to do the right thing, people can easily fall into this trap: the rewards bad behavior and ignore or penalize the correct behavior. As a result, we want A, but inadvertently reward B, but also wondering why get B.
That is:
1, what you ask people to make behavior, rather than merely in the hope of requirements, it is better to make such behavior more clearly white incentives more effective;
2, people often make the mistake: I hope, ask for A, but often was B, because he often inadvertently reward B.
Labo Fu said that companies reward staff are the top ten most common errors committed:
1, the need for better outcomes, but to reward those who look most busy people who work the longest;
2, for the quality of work, but set a reasonable deadline;
3, I hope the answer to the root problem, but it rewards stopgap measure;
4, the light about a sense of loyalty to the company, but does not provide job security and pay the highest salaries to the latest progress and those who threatened to leave the staff;
5, the need to simplify things, but incentives to make things complicated and manufacturing trivial person;
6, requires a harmonious working environment, but will reward those who complain the most and the lip of the person;
7, the need for creative people, but punish those who dare to maverick;
8, the light said to be frugal, but with the greatest increase in the budget to reward those who consume all their resources of staff to the cleaners;
9, requires teamwork, but a reward team members at the expense of others;
10, need to innovate, but penalties for failed ideas, and reward rigid behavior.
